(2011–2017) is a critically acclaimed teen drama that aired on ABC Family (now Freeform). It is best known for its groundbreaking portrayal of Deaf culture, featuring a large cast of deaf and hearing-impaired actors and frequently utilizing American Sign Language (ASL) .
